FBI Photo B009 is a single-page PDF released on May 8, 2026, under the PURSUE Release 01 program. Dated to late 2025, it was submitted by the FBI to AARO and consists of one still monochrome image captured by a U.S. military system over the western United States. The image shows a grainy scene with a central crosshair reticle and a small, dark, circular object positioned slightly below and left of center, with an indistinct mountain range visible in the background. The operator was unable to positively identify the object. The timestamp embedded in the image reads 12/31/99 18:10:26, which is acknowledged to be incorrect due to the system clock not being properly set.
The record is notable for what it lacks: no accompanying mission report was provided, and the original imagery was redacted before submission to AARO, limiting analytical utility. The erroneous date further complicates independent verification or timeline reconstruction. The submission represents a minimal data package โ a single altered image with no sensor metadata, no operator identity, and no investigative conclusion โ consistent with other sparse early-stage UAP reporting submissions in the broader AARO record.
